| Aspect | Full Time Remote Automation Engineer | Full Time Remote QA Automation Tester |
|---|
| Required Credentials | Bachelor's in Computer Science, Automation tools certifications (e.g., Selenium, Jenkins) | Bachelor's in Computer Science or related, QA certifications (e.g., ISTQB), automation tools knowledge |
| Work Environment | Remote, collaborative teams, development-focused | Remote, testing teams, quality assurance focus |
| Employer & Industry Usage | Tech companies, software development firms, automation roles | Software companies, QA departments, testing service providers |
Both roles involve automation tools and remote work, but Automation Engineers focus on developing and maintaining automation frameworks, while QA Automation Testers primarily execute and validate test scripts. The roles often overlap but differ in scope and responsibilities within the software development lifecycle.
